Description

Branch by branch morphometric data of human airways as presented in the article "Morphological and functional properties of the conducting human airways investigated by in vivo CT and in vitro MRI." We investigate the airway tree structure obtained by CT from a cohort of subjects with normal lung function, from 36 healthy non-smoking subjects from the COPDGene study (Regan et al. 2010).
